Buhari greets Labour and Employment Minister, Chris Ngige at 69


President Muhammadu Buhari has extended best wishes to Labour and Employment Minister, Senator Dr Chris Nwabueze Ngige OON, as he turns 69 on August 8, 2021. 

The President joined the medical profession, labour community, the legislature, where the celebrant served as Senator, and people of Anambra State, whom he served as Governor, to salute Dr Ngige for his selfless stewardship to community, state, country and humanity, wishing him greater health, strength and sound mind. 

As he interfaces between government and organized labour, working for industrial harmony, President Buhari wished the Minister well in all his endeavours.
